Ring-tailed lemur backs are gray to rosy brown with gray limbs and dark gray heads and necks. They have white bellies. Their faces are white with dark triangular eye patches and a black nose. True to their name, ring-tailed lemurs' tails are ringed with 13 alternating black and white bands Ring-tailed lemurs also spend a lot of time on the ground, which is unusual among lemur species. They forage for fruit, which makes up the greater part of their diet, but also eat leaves, flowers. Ring-tailed lemurs (Lemur catta) are the most intensely studied of all the lemurs. They're also the most easily recognizable species of lemur, and the most common primates in human care

Ring tailed lemurs are omnivorous, but easily mistaken as herbivores. They eats a lot of fruits, leaves, flowers, herbs, bark, sap, and sometimes arthropods like spiders and insects. Leaves and fruit from the tamarind tree makes up 50% of their diet, so it is important to them Ring-tailed lemurs are identifiable by their long, vivid black and white striped tail and golden eyes. They use their hands and feet to effortlessly move through the trees. Their tail is not prehensile, they use it for balance instead. They have very powerful scent glands on their chest, wrists and below their tail

Lemur catta is one of the two lemur species that has been studied over the longest period of time, beginning with Jolly's (1966) and Sussman's (1972) pioneering work on this species. Ring-tailed lemurs have been studied primarily at two sites in the south and southwest of Madagascar: Berenty and Beza Mahafaly Adult ring-tailed lemurs may reach a body length of about 15 inches. Their tails are longer than their bodies, adding another 22 to 24 inches in length. Ringtail lemurs weigh 5-8 pounds. Lifespan in the wild is estimated at 16 to 18 years. The ring-tailed lemur ( Lemur catta) is a primate from the group of lemurs (Lemuriformes). It lives in the dry regions of southwest Madagascar. This lemur weighs between 2 to 3.5 kilograms (4.4 to 7.7 lb). It can live up to 20 years. It is a mid-sized lemur Ring-tailed lemurs have an omnivorous diet with 50% of their regimen coming from the fruits and leaves of the tamarind tree. Like other lemurs, they consume a large variety of plants and herbs with some variations as ring-tailed lemurs spend more time on the ground than other lemur species Lemur Catta's behaviour: L.catta often live in multi male/multi female groups ranging from 11-17 lemurs. Ring tailed lemurs take a matriarchal approach in life. For example a group of lemurs usually consists of females and their relatives alongside their offspring. The females of the group are seen as the providers of food and territory
Ring-tailed lemurs live 15 to 18 years in the wild, and in captivity the lifespan climbs up to 20 to 25 years with proper care. Behavior: The ring-tailed lemur is diurnal, meaning they are active exclusively in daylight hours. Ring-tailed lemurs live in groups, called troops. These troops may include 6 to 30 animals, but average about 17 Ring-tailed Lemur. Ring-tailed lemurs live in social groups and spend nearly half their time on the ground, the other in trees. Ring-tailed Lemur - Evolutionary History. All mammalian fossils from Madagascar come from recent times. Thus, little is known about the evolution of the ring-tailed lemur, let alone the rest of the lemur clade, which comprises the entire endemic primate population of the island.
